top of page
Search

Multi-Agent Systems: Teknologi AI Kolaboratif yang Mengubah Cara Sistem Bekerja

ai
Sumber: Unsplash.com

Perkembangan kecerdasan buatan atau Artificial Intelligence (AI) terus menghadirkan inovasi baru dalam dunia teknologi. Salah satu konsep yang semakin populer adalah multi-agent systems (MAS), yaitu sistem yang terdiri dari banyak agen cerdas yang dapat bekerja sama untuk menyelesaikan tugas tertentu. Teknologi ini dianggap lebih fleksibel dan efisien dibanding sistem AI tunggal karena setiap agen memiliki kemampuan dan peran masing-masing.


Multi-agent systems kini mulai digunakan dalam berbagai bidang seperti robotika, smart city, keamanan siber, transportasi, hingga cloud computing. Dengan kemampuan bekerja secara kolaboratif, MAS menjadi salah satu fondasi penting dalam pengembangan AI modern.


Pengertian Multi-Agent Systems

Multi-agent systems adalah sistem yang terdiri dari beberapa agen otonom yang saling berinteraksi dalam suatu lingkungan untuk mencapai tujuan tertentu. Agen dalam sistem ini dapat berupa program komputer, robot, sensor, atau sistem digital lain yang mampu mengambil keputusan secara mandiri.

Dalam konteks AI, agen adalah entitas yang dapat:

  1. Mengamati lingkungan

  2. Memproses informasi

  3. Mengambil keputusan

  4. Melakukan tindakan secara otomatis


Berbeda dengan sistem AI tunggal, multi-agent systems menggunakan banyak agen yang bekerja bersama. Setiap agen biasanya memiliki tugas khusus sehingga pekerjaan dapat dibagi menjadi lebih efisien.

Sebagai contoh, dalam sistem lalu lintas pintar:

  1. Satu agen mengatur lampu lalu lintas

  2. Agen lain memantau kemacetan

  3. Agen lain mengatur rute kendaraan


Semua agen tersebut saling berkomunikasi untuk menjaga kelancaran lalu lintas secara otomatis. Konsep MAS sering dianalogikan seperti koloni semut atau tim kerja manusia. Masing-masing anggota memiliki tugas tertentu, tetapi seluruh sistem bekerja menuju tujuan bersama.


Cara Kerja Multi-Agent

Multi-agent systems bekerja dengan membagi tugas ke beberapa agen yang saling berinteraksi dalam satu lingkungan bersama. Secara umum, cara kerja MAS melibatkan beberapa tahapan berikut.


1. Persepsi Lingkungan

Setiap agen mengamati lingkungan sekitar dan mengumpulkan data. Informasi ini bisa berasal dari sensor, jaringan, database, atau perangkat lain.


2. Pengambilan Keputusan

Agen memproses data menggunakan algoritma AI atau machine learning untuk menentukan tindakan yang perlu dilakukan. Pada sistem modern, agen sering memanfaatkan Large Language Model (LLM) sebagai “otak” utama pengambilan keputusan.


3. Komunikasi Antaragen

Agen saling bertukar informasi agar dapat bekerja sama secara efektif. Komunikasi ini dapat dilakukan melalui protokol khusus seperti HTTP, MQTT, atau sistem pesan otomatis.


4. Koordinasi dan Kolaborasi

Setiap agen menjalankan tugas sesuai perannya. Ada agen yang bertugas sebagai pengatur, pengawas, analis, atau pelaksana. Sistem koordinasi membantu semua agen tetap bekerja menuju tujuan yang sama.


5. Adaptasi dan Pembelajaran

MAS dapat beradaptasi terhadap perubahan lingkungan. Jika terjadi masalah atau perubahan kondisi, agen dapat menyesuaikan strategi secara otomatis. Dalam implementasi modern, banyak multi-agent systems menggunakan konsep orchestration, yaitu sistem yang mengatur kapan dan bagaimana agen bekerja bersama dalam sebuah workflow terstruktur.


Keunggulan Sistem

Multi-agent systems memiliki berbagai keunggulan dibanding sistem tradisional atau AI tunggal.


1. Skalabilitas Tinggi

MAS dapat diperluas dengan menambahkan agen baru tanpa harus membangun ulang seluruh sistem. Hal ini membuat sistem lebih fleksibel untuk menangani data dan tugas dalam jumlah besar.


2. Pemrosesan Lebih Cepat

Karena banyak agen bekerja secara paralel, tugas dapat diselesaikan lebih cepat dibanding satu sistem tunggal.


3. Toleransi Kesalahan

Jika satu agen gagal bekerja, agen lain masih dapat menjalankan sistem sehingga MAS lebih stabil dan andal.


4. Fleksibel dan Adaptif

MAS mampu menyesuaikan diri terhadap kondisi baru atau perubahan lingkungan tanpa harus dikontrol sepenuhnya oleh manusia.


5. Efisiensi Penyelesaian Masalah Kompleks

Sistem multi-agent sangat cocok untuk menangani masalah besar yang sulit diselesaikan oleh satu AI saja. Karena keunggulan tersebut, MAS mulai banyak digunakan dalam pengembangan AI generatif dan otomatisasi modern.


Contoh Penggunaan

Multi-agent systems memiliki banyak penerapan di dunia nyata.


  1. Smart City

MAS digunakan untuk mengatur lalu lintas, sistem transportasi umum, distribusi energi, dan pengelolaan kota pintar secara otomatis.


  1. Robotika

Dalam industri robotika, beberapa robot dapat bekerja sama untuk menyelesaikan tugas tertentu seperti pengangkutan barang atau proses produksi.


  1. Cloud Computing

Penelitian terbaru menunjukkan MAS digunakan dalam pengelolaan resource cloud secara otomatis untuk meningkatkan efisiensi server dan mengurangi penggunaan energi.


  1. Cybersecurity

Beberapa perusahaan teknologi menggunakan multi-agent AI untuk mendeteksi ancaman keamanan, menganalisis risiko, dan memberikan respons otomatis terhadap serangan siber.


  1. Pengembangan Software

MAS juga mulai digunakan dalam otomatisasi pengembangan perangkat lunak. Agen berbeda dapat berperan sebagai planner, coder, debugger, dan reviewer dalam proses pembuatan aplikasi.


  1. Kendaraan Otonom

Mobil pintar dan sistem transportasi otomatis memanfaatkan multi-agent systems agar kendaraan dapat saling berkomunikasi dan menghindari tabrakan.

Selain itu, komunitas AI di Reddit juga banyak membahas perkembangan MAS dalam otomatisasi bisnis, AI agents, dan workflow cerdas.


Tantangan Implementasi

Meski memiliki banyak keunggulan, implementasi multi-agent systems juga menghadapi berbagai tantangan.


  1. Kompleksitas Koordinasi

Semakin banyak agen yang digunakan, semakin sulit mengatur komunikasi dan koordinasi antaragen.


  1. Risiko Error Berantai

Kesalahan dari satu agen dapat memengaruhi agen lain dan menyebabkan masalah pada seluruh sistem.


  1. Kebutuhan Infrastruktur Besar

MAS membutuhkan resource komputasi tinggi, terutama jika menggunakan AI berbasis LLM dalam jumlah banyak.


  1. Masalah Keamanan

Komunikasi antaragen membuka peluang serangan siber jika sistem keamanan tidak dirancang dengan baik.


  1. Biaya Implementasi

Pengembangan dan pemeliharaan MAS memerlukan biaya tinggi karena melibatkan banyak sistem dan integrasi teknologi. Selain itu, beberapa praktisi AI juga menilai bahwa multi-agent systems belum selalu lebih baik dibanding single-agent system, terutama untuk tugas sederhana. Diskusi komunitas AI menunjukkan bahwa MAS lebih efektif pada tugas kompleks dan paralel dibanding workflow linear biasa.


ai
Sumber: Unsplash.com

Multi-agent systems adalah teknologi AI yang menggunakan banyak agen cerdas untuk bekerja sama dalam menyelesaikan tugas tertentu. Dengan kemampuan kolaborasi, komunikasi, dan adaptasi, MAS mampu menangani masalah kompleks secara lebih efisien dibanding sistem tunggal.


Teknologi ini mulai diterapkan dalam berbagai bidang seperti smart city, robotika, cybersecurity, cloud computing, dan kendaraan otonom. Meski masih menghadapi tantangan seperti koordinasi dan biaya implementasi, multi-agent systems diprediksi menjadi salah satu fondasi penting dalam perkembangan AI masa depan.  Semoga bermanfaat dan selamat berkarya!


PT. Karya Merapi Teknologi

 

Follow sosial media kami dan ambil bagian dalam berkarya untuk negeri!

 

 
 
 

Comments


Kami fokus dalam mendukung IoT Enthusiast untuk berkarya dan menghasilkan solusi teknologi, dari dan untuk negeri. Dalam perjalanannya, kami percaya bahwa kolaborasi menjadi kunci dalam menghasilkan karya yang bermanfaat bagi bangsa.

Phone: +62 813-9666-9556

Email: contact@kmtech.id

Location: Sedayu, Bantul, Daerah Istimewa Yogyakarta 55752

RESOURCES

  • YouTube
  • Instagram
  • Facebook
  • LinkedIn

© 2023 by KMTek

bottom of page